does a bad starter make a clicking noise

According to Popular Mechanics a bad starter motor makes either a clicking sound or a high-pitched screeching noise when the ignition key is turned. Starter motor issues can manifest as a single loud click emanating from the starter relay or starter solenoid.

Several problems can mimic a bad starter solenoid or starter motor. If the starter motor spins but the starter drive gear does not engage the flywheel gear replace the starter drive unit. Excessive cranking due to a hard-start condition can overheat a starter motor damaging internal mechanical or electrical components leaving the starter unable to crank the engine.
